Tickets for Oxegen 2008, which has now been expanded into a three-day festival, go on sale next week.
The 2008 edition of the festival will take place at Punchestown Racecourse from July 11-13. Organisers have announced that a limited number of early-bird weekend with camping tickets are going on sale at 2007 prices on November 30 at 8am. These tickets are priced at €197.50, with a free car park space available for every four tickets booked.
There is also a ticket pre-sale available to registered users of Oxegen's website (www.oxegen.ie), who will be able to purchase from midnight on November 27 until 7am on November 30. All ticket sales are limited to 4 per person.
The event is strictly 17s and over only and the organisers say ID will be checked vigorously before entry, with under-17s only being admitted if accompanied by guardian/relative 25 years or older. The organisers are warning that those who purchase tickets and ignore these conditions will be refused entry with no refund.

The festival's campsite is set to open on the Thursday, but those wishing to set up early will need to buy a Thursday Camping ticket in advance for an additional €20. As always, the organisers will be urging fans to use public transport when traveling to the site, with Dublin Bus and Marathon Travel providing a range of shuttle services throughout the weekend.
The Oxegen 2008 lineup is set to be announced in February.
